Noel Clarke’s certainly done well for himself since being Rose’s friend Mikey in Doctor Who. He got huge plaudits for writing Kidulthood, then wrote and directed Adulthood and he’s now moved on to 4.3.2.1, which he’s scripted and co-directed (alongside Mark Davis). In fact he’s become such a name he’s got a ‘Noel Clarke Presents’ credit on this trailer. Not a vast amount is known about the film other than it stars Emma Roberts, Tamsin Egerton, Ophelia Lovibone and Michelle Ryan as four all-action girls on a mission, however there’s buzz that this could turn Clarke into a major name in Hollywood both in front of and behind the camera. 4.3.2.1. is due out in May.
